Concrete foundation repair services involve assessing and restoring the structural integ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ically include identifying issues such as cracks, settling, or shifting, and implementing solutions to stabilize and reinforce the foundation. Repair methods may include underpinning, slab jacking, pier installation, or crack sealing, depending on the severity and nature of the problem. The goal is to ensure the foundation remains durable and capable of supporting the structure above it, helping to prevent further damage or deterioration over time.
Foundation problems often arise from soil movement, moisture issues, poor construction practices, or natural settling over the years. Common signs indicating the need for repair include u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in the foundation itself. Addressing these issues promptly can help prevent more extensive damage to the property, such as compromised walls, misaligned framing, or structural instability. Proper repair services can restore safety and stability, reducing the risk of costly repairs in the future.

Cost Range - Concrete foundation repair costs typically range from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of damage and repair methods. For example, minor crack repairs may be closer to $2,000, while major underpinning can exceed $7,000. Variations depend on local conditions and contractor pricing.
Factors Influencing Cost - The total expense for foundation repair varies based on factors such as the size of the affected area and the severity of the damage. Larger or more complex repairs in Antioch, TN, can increase costs beyond the average range.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ific site conditions.
Typical Repair Methods - Common repair techniques like slab jacking or piering generally fall within the $2,500 to $6,500 range. The choice of method impacts overall costs, with more invasive procedures tending to be more expensive. Local service providers can recommend suitable options.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include soil stabilization or waterproofing, which can add $500 to $2,000 to the total. These expenses depend on site-specific needs and the extent of foundation issues. Consulting local contractors can help determine comprehensive cost est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ation issues?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, and doors or windows that stick or don’t close properly.
How long does foundation repair usually take? The duration varies depending on the extent of damage, but most repairs can be completed within a few days to a week.
What causes foundation problems in homes? Factors such as soil settlement, moisture fluctuations, poor drainage, or previous construction issues can lead to foundation concerns.
Are foundation repairs disruptive to daily life? Repair methods are chosen to minimize disruption, but some noise and minor disturbances may occur during the process.
